A marketplace is required for assets or items to be listed, sold, and purchased. Similarly, NFT Marketplace is where creators from all around the world offer NFTs for sale. Buyers and sellers register to give the hosting market a trading platform. NFT marketplaces can be offered via mobile apps for a smoother and more convenient experience, as Millennials frequently utilize mobile apps.

Marketplaces as Buyer’s

The NFT market is built with a simple approach that anyone can understand. It’s like an online marketplace for shoppers with the process below.

  • Users will need to create an account or log in with their existing credentials to register for an account.
  • After logging in, users are required to set up their crypto wallet to hold digital assets. The wallet connects the accounts of websites and exchanges. Some wallets are compatible with as many chains as possible.
  • Users need to transfer funds to their wallet and once the digital currency is stored in the wallet, they can start trading.
  • NFTs can be purchased at fixed prices or at auction prices provided by the seller whereas the purchase of digital assets involves gas fees and market fees based on the supply and demand forces of the business world.

 Marketplaces as Seller

 NFT marketplaces provide different features to the sellers as compared to buyers.

  • Sellers can import existing collections from different platforms making their trade flexible.
  • Marketplace for sellers is more like a central space of collecting, controlling, organizing, and designing NFT’s for trade and exchange.
  • Sellers fill in essential details like NFT price, key metrics, token allocation (proving buyer’s ownership and authenticity), and NFT category (image, gif, or video).
  • Sellers mention the Payment method they accept and lists sale on the market.
  • On the marketplace, Sellers can select from time auction (runs for specific time frame), unlimited auction (seller can stop auction anytime), and the fixed price selling.
